How they compare

Macao currently reports 12 Percentage of taxable income against 10 Percentage of taxable income in North Macedonia, a difference of 2 Percentage of taxable income.

That makes Macao's figure about 1.2 times North Macedonia's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 27 shared years of data; in 2000 it was North Macedonia ahead.

Macao ranks 109th and North Macedonia ranks 110th of 128 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Macao averaged higher in 2 and North Macedonia in 1.

Statutory and targeted, sub-central and combined corporate income tax (CIT) rates. Targeted rates of 'small incorporated business' are on the basis of size alone (e.g. number of employees, amount of assets, turnover or taxable income) and not on the basis of expenditures or other targeting criteria. Targeted rates data are only available for OECD member countries.
